D3DVERTEXBUFFER_DESC 構造体

D3DVERTEXBUFFER_DESC 構造体

頂点バッファを記述する。

構文

typedef struct _D3DVERTEXBUFFER_DESC {
    D3DFORMAT Format;
    D3DRESOURCETYPE Type;
    DWORD Usage;
    D3DPOOL Pool;
    UINT Size;
    DWORD FVF;
} D3DVERTEXBUFFER_DESC;

メンバ

  • Format
    D3DFORMAT 列挙型のメンバ。 頂点バッファ データのサーフェイス フォーマットを記述する。

  • Type
    D3DRESOURCETYPE 列挙型のメンバ。 頂点バッファとしてのこのリソースを識別する。

  • Usage
    次の 1 つまたは複数の D3DUSAGE フラグの組み合わせ。

  • Pool
    D3DPOOL 列挙型のメンバ。 この頂点バッファに割り当てられているメモリのクラスを指定する。

  • Size
    頂点バッファのサイズ (バイト単位)。

  • FVF
    このバッファ内の頂点の頂点フォーマットを示す D3DFVF の組み合わせ。

構造体の情報

ヘッダー d3d9types.h
最低限のオペレーティング システム Windows 98

参照

IDirect3DVertexBuffer9::GetDesc